The Senior Programme Coordinator specialises in quantitative data and research for education programmes, playing a critical role in ensuring the effectiveness and impact of NECT education initiatives. Responsibilities encompass designing, managing, and evaluating quantitative research projects, ensuring the delivery of high-quality education programs, and maintaining strong relationships with stakeholders. This role is pivotal in driving evidence-based decision-making to enhance educational outcomes and help the organisation make a positive impact in the field of education through quantitative data analysis, research, and effective program management.

Role Description / Key Performance Areas

Programme Delivery:

·       Plan and oversee quantitative research projects related to large-scale education programmes, defining clear objectives and timelines.

·       Co-ordinates the implementation of large-scale Monitoring and Evaluation (M&E) initiatives in line with the Division’s Strategy.

·       Develop data collection methodologies, conduct statistical analysis, and derive actionable insights to improve education program delivery.

·       Assess and monitor the effectiveness of education programs, providing recommendations for improvements.

·       Consolidate metrics to track progress of programme scale and impact. 

·       Co-ordinates reviews and interprets research and policy analysis within the Education environment.
